Astraware Boardgames includes 7 games, each with user-customizable rules and a range of difficulty levels, but designed with non-expert players in mind.

Gameplay and graphics are designed to evoke the feel of classic board games. Includes Chess, Backgammon, Ludo, Checkers, Reversi, Nine Men's Morris, and Tic Tac Toe.
